What I Look for in the Build Quality
For me, build quality matters more than extra features. I want a rower that feels stable when I pull hard and stays quiet enough for home use. With a water rower like this, I pay attention to the frame material, the tank construction, and how secure the folding mechanism feels. If the machine feels sturdy and well-balanced, I know I’m more likely to use it consistently.

My Experience with Water Resistance Feel
I prefer water resistance because it feels more natural and engaging than some other rowing systems. The resistance increases as I row harder, which makes my workout feel closer to actual rowing on water. I also enjoy the sound of water during exercise because it makes the session feel more immersive. If I want a workout that feels smooth and rhythmic, this is a big plus.
What I Check for Comfort and Usability
Comfort is important to me because I won’t stick with a machine that feels awkward. I look at the seat, handle grip, footrests, and rail length to make sure the rowing motion feels comfortable for my body. I also want the display to be simple enough for me to read quickly while exercising. If setup is easy and the controls are straightforward, I know I’ll use it more often.
Space and Storage Considerations I Would Not Ignore
Before buying, I always measure my available space. Even a foldable rower still needs room during use and storage. I would check the folded dimensions, the weight of the machine, and whether I can move it alone if needed. For me, a good home rower should fit into my lifestyle, not force me to rearrange my home every time I work out.
How I Evaluate Noise Level
I care about noise because I may exercise early in the morning or late at night. Water rowers are generally quieter than many gym machines, but the sound of the water tank is still part of the experience. I would consider whether that sound is soothing or distracting for my environment. If I live with others, I want a rower that won’t disturb the household.
My Thoughts on Maintenance
I like fitness equipment that doesn’t demand too much upkeep. With a water rower, I would check how easy it is to refill, clean, and maintain the tank. I also want to know how often I need to inspect the frame, seat rollers, and foot straps. If maintenance feels simple, I’m more likely to keep the machine in great condition for years.
